+  private List<DiffReportEntry> generateDiffReport(
+      final Set<Long> objectIDsToCheck,
+      final Map<Long, String> oldObjIdToKeyMap,
+      final Map<Long, String> newObjIdToKeyMap) {
+
+    final List<DiffReportEntry> deleteDiffs = new ArrayList<>();
+    final List<DiffReportEntry> renameDiffs = new ArrayList<>();
+    final List<DiffReportEntry> createDiffs = new ArrayList<>();
+    final List<DiffReportEntry> modifyDiffs = new ArrayList<>();
+
+
+    for (Long id : objectIDsToCheck) {
+      /*
+       * This key can be
+       * -> Created after the old snapshot was taken, which means it will be
+       *    missing in oldKeyTable and present in newKeyTable.
+       * -> Deleted after the old snapshot was taken, which means it will be
+       *    present in oldKeyTable and missing in newKeyTable.
+       * -> Modified after the old snapshot was taken, which means it will be
+       *    present in oldKeyTable and present in newKeyTable with same
+       *    Object ID but with different metadata.
+       * -> Renamed after the old snapshot was taken, which means it will be
+       *    present in oldKeyTable and present in newKeyTable but with 
different
+       *    name and same Object ID.
+       */
+
+      final String oldKeyName = oldObjIdToKeyMap.get(id);
+      final String newKeyName = newObjIdToKeyMap.get(id);
+
+      if (oldKeyName == null && newKeyName == null) {
+        // This cannot happen.
+        continue;
+      }
+
+      // Key Created.
+      if (oldKeyName == null) {
+        createDiffs.add(DiffReportEntry.of(DiffType.CREATE, newKeyName));
+        continue;
+      }
+
+      // Key Deleted.
+      if(newKeyName == null) {
+        deleteDiffs.add(DiffReportEntry.of(DiffType.DELETE, oldKeyName));
+        continue;
+      }
+
+      // Key modified.
+      if(oldKeyName.equals(newKeyName)) {
+        modifyDiffs.add(DiffReportEntry.of(DiffType.MODIFY, newKeyName));
+        continue;
+      }
+
+      // Key Renamed.
+      renameDiffs.add(DiffReportEntry.of(DiffType.RENAME,
+          oldKeyName, newKeyName));
+    }
+    /*
+     * The order in which snap-diff should be applied
+     *
+     *     1. Delete diffs
+     *     2. Rename diffs
+     *     3. Create diffs
+     *     4. Modified diffs
+     *
+     * Consider the following scenario
+     *
+     *    1. File "A" is created.
+     *    2. File "B" is created.
+     *    3. File "C" is created.
+     *    Snapshot "1" is taken.
+     *
+     * Case 1:
+     *   1. File "A" is deleted.
+     *   2. File "B" is renamed to "A".
+     *   Snapshot "2" is taken.
+     *
+     *   Snapshot diff should be applied in the following order:
+     *    1. Delete "A"
+     *    2. Rename "B" to "A"
+     *
+     *
+     * Case 2:
+     *    1. File "B" is renamed to "C".
+     *    2. File "B" is created.
+     *    Snapshot "2" is taken.
+     *
+     *   Snapshot diff should be applied in the following order:
+     *    1. Rename "B" to "C"
+     *    2. Create "B"
+     *
+     */
+
+    final List<DiffReportEntry> snapshotDiffs = new ArrayList<>();
+    snapshotDiffs.addAll(deleteDiffs);
+    snapshotDiffs.addAll(renameDiffs);
+    snapshotDiffs.addAll(createDiffs);
+    snapshotDiffs.addAll(modifyDiffs);
+    return snapshotDiffs;
+  }

Review Comment:
   `mManager.getBucketKey(volume, bucket)` can never return null.
   `mManager.getBucketTable().get(bucketTableKey)` should not return null once 
we implement proper locking logic in the snapshot code. For now, it is 
theoretically possible to get a null pointer exception here.
